    Fast access to accurate information is the key to running any business more efficiently, particularly for small growers. Their limited resources naturally focus on plant production in the nursery and customer service to drive sales.

    To run back-office functions like sales, production management, purchasing, and inventory, many growers rely on manual processes. Some of these processes work well thanks to powerful spreadsheets. But the functions may be managed by multiple users. Their spreadsheets are isolated, so there’s no integration and no real-time access for other users.

    If the person managing one of these functions happens to leave the business, it can result in a mad scramble to pull together information on customers, vendors, or sales items. And even when function owners share information by emailing spreadsheet files, the data quickly grows old as new sales orders, purchase orders, and inventory replenishment come in.

    There’s also extra work to move spreadsheet data into an accounting system, such as QuickBooks. The accounting team typically has to rekey sales and purchasing information to generate invoices and payments, and to start tracking receivables and payables.

    All this creates a lot of extra work for the entire staff as it spends time finding information to keep the day-to-day business running. This in turn detracts from the amount of time spent on plant production and selling to customers—the ultimate keys to operating profitably.

    The Value of Centralized Data

    centralized data

    A great tool for helping small growers solve these challenges is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central. Velosio accommodates the specific process workflows of growers by tailoring Business Central, which includes sales, purchasing, inventory, production, accounting, and financials. Business Central also natively connects with all the Office 365 productivity tools your staff is familiar with—including Outlook, Excel, Word, Teams and PowerPoint—as well as Microsoft Power BI to streamline report analysis.

    One of the attributes of Business Central that our grower customers appreciate most is the flexibility to implement only the functions they’re ready for. Some, for example, continue to run plant production in another system, such as Excel spreadsheets. And that’s where the integration comes in handy. We can show you how to format your spreadsheets so that you can quickly copy production and other data into Business Central.

    Then the true value of Business Central kicks in: It becomes your master database of all your information in one place—customers, vendors, items, pricing, and inventory.

    With all your data in one centralized database, it’s easier to keep the information accurate and up-to-date. And with Dynamics 365 Business Central running in the cloud, you can make that data accessible to everyone in the business in real time—anywhere they’re working—the nursery, the back office, home, or while visiting customers and vendors.

    Functionality to Drive Process Efficiencies Across the Business

    In addition to centralizing all your business data within a master database, Business Central gives you four more building blocks for an ERP system that will enable you to drive process efficiencies across your business:

    • Sales – track all your customers along with who is buying what items and at what price. The sales order function lets you see when each customer is expecting your items and automatically applies pricing based on customer price groups. You can also quickly see order status, customer balance, and order history so you can immediately provide answers to customer inquiries.
    • Purchasing – determine what you need to purchase and when based on the current inventory, open purchase orders, and open sales orders. The system updates you in real time as the supply and the demand change. Whether it’s cuttings, liners, seeds, pots, or any other production item, you know when it’s time to order more.
    • Inventory – identify what your team can sell and when items will ship so you can confidently make and keep customer commitments. We tailored this module for the grower industry so you can also look back on time periods to see what you planned to have on hand vs. what you actually ended up with so you can make sure inventory meets customer demand in the future.
    • Financials – run financials in real time as all sales, purchasing, and inventory data automatically flows into the accounting module. This lets you easily compare rolled-up costs vs. revenue to determine your margins for each item, customer, and vendor. You can also streamline invoicing AR and AP to manage your cash flow.

    Since all of your data will be in one centralized database, you can incorporate these functions into your business all at once or one at a time. You can also integrate Business Central with third-party software if there’s a particular add-on tool that works well for your business. Each function can also integrate with Microsoft Power BI to run any type of report you need to analyze KPIs and historical data, or to forecast future sales and inventory availability.
